Selections from various volumes in The Collected Works of Rudolf Steiner

Contemporaryinterest in the meditative schooling of mindfulness is usually associated withEastern traditions. Rudolf Steiner spoke of the same phenomenon, although heused the terms "attentiveness" and "dedication"--or, combining these two, "pure perception." This way of mindfulness and reverence is not in conflict withspiritual paths founded on thinking or pure thought. However, as the texts inthis anthology indicate, methods based exclusively on thinking cannot be successful if they are not supported by perception, feeling and will.

Incounterbalance to today's increasing intellectualization, the meditativeexercises featured here connect with the perceptive activity of the humanbeing's sensory organs. They could also be understood as exercises fordeveloping empathy, helping to make our relationship with the world around usmore conscious and intense.

Rudolf Steiner's texts aresensitively edited and arranged by Andreas Neider, whose introduction and notesadd further clarity to the theme.
